Sažetak
The problem of frequency load shedding in an isolated power system is considered. A proper design of the load shedding scheme should minimize consumer disruption in the case of the load excess and help balance the load to the remaining generation in a system. An adaptive strategy, which can reduce total amount of shed close to the theoretical minimum, is proposed and compared to conventional load shedding scheme.
